The Convener:

Our next agenda item is consideration of applications for recognition as a cross-party group. Members will note that the clerks have included a list of the groups that have been previously been accorded cross-party group status by the committee. I am advised that work is under way on an issues paper on how the cross-party groups operate at Westminster and elsewhere, as requested by the committee in January.

We have two applications to consider this morning, the first of which is a proposed group on the Scots language. I notice that both Tricia Marwick and Lord James Douglas-Hamilton are members of the group. Do members have any comments?

Only that the application was submitted in standard English.

Your standard English, Frank.

Are members happy to approve the application?

Members indicated agreement.

The second application is for a cross-party group on mental health. Are members content to approve the application?

Members indicated agreement.
